> > That probably means I used the wrong to/make-multibyte function to fix
> > the problem.  Will look into it, thanks.
> 
> I recommend to stay as far away from string-to/as/make-unit/multibyte
> as possible.  Use en/decode-coding-string instead.

That's what I did eventually.  I tried to be smart at first, to maybe
avoid the overhead of full-fledged decoding, but gave up and used
DECODE_FILE instead.
